Passive Anti-Theft System (PATS)

NOTE: The Intelligent Access (IA) feature is a programmable parameter and can be enabled/disabled with a scan tool. If the feature is disabled, the Intelligent Access (IA) feature to enter the vehicle and passive starting will be inoperative. To start the vehicle, the Intelligent Access (IA) key has to be placed in the backup slot.

The PATS  function is controlled by the RFA  module, BCM  , and PCM  .

When the start/stop switch is pressed, the RFA  module initiates the key initialization sequence by activating the 3 interior passive start antennas. Each passive start antenna transmits a low frequency signal approximately 1 m (3 ft) radius of each antenna. If an Intelligent Access (IA) key is within range of 1 of the 3 interior passive start antennas, the Intelligent Access (IA) key is activated. Once the Intelligent Access (IA) key is activated, it sends the PATS  identification code to the TPM  module via a high frequency signal. The TPM module interprets the high frequency signal from the Intelligent Access (IA) key and sends the information to the RFA  module over a dedicated network. If the RFA  module determines that a programmed Intelligent Access (IA) key is inside the vehicle, it communicates with the BCM  over the MS-CAN  and allows the ignition to be transitioned out of off. When the ignition is turned on and the modules initialize, the RFA  module, BCM  , and the PCM  exchange their identifications over the MS-CAN  and HS-CAN  . If each of the modules receive the correct identification from each other, PATS  is enabled and allows the engine to start. If PATS  disables the engine from starting, STARTING SYSTEM FAULT is displayed in the message center and a DTC  is stored in one of the 3 modules.

PATS  and the RKE  system share the operation of several components including the Intelligent Access (IA) key and the TPM  module. If there is a concern with either of these components, both PATS  and the RKE  system are affected. The RFA  module in conjunction with the BCM  controls the ignition modes and in conjunction with the PCM  controls the starting system.
